    Anyone fiddled with XR500 ratio's??

    Can get the 500 to cruise easy at 100kph, but then you're doin 40kph at idle in 1st,, not ideal for tricky bits!
    Thinkin meybe if the overdrive 6th gear-pair from an 82 XR250 would fit in place of the 500's 5th gear-pair??
    Last time I had both in parts on the bench, I figured the entire 6 speed cluster would fit into the 500 cases,,
    but not much point really. lower gears would probably bust anyway.
    Would also loose the rear balancer, and be doubtful the front one alone would do much either.
    Day-dreamin,,,,,,

    fitted a cush hub XL500s wheel

    Wow, what a difference on the smooth seal/asphalt!
    Much smoother, don't feel every power-stroke like the bolt-on hub.
    Recommend.
